#!/bin/sh
# mkinitcpio - modular tool for building an init ramfs cpio image
#
# IMPORTANT: We need to keep a common base syntax here
# because some of these hooks/scripts need to run under
# the klibc shell or even busybox's ash - therefore, the
# following constraints should be enforced:
#   variables should be quoted and bracketed "${SOMEVAR}"
#   inline execution should be done with $() instead of backticks
#   use "x${var}" = "x" to test for nulls/empty strings
#   incase of embedded spaces, quote all path names and string comaprissons
#
